 eazypark meet and greet through purple parking they have a special offer on at the moment I have just booked for August the 30th Turkish airlines to Istanbul from T1 then back on the 16th of September with Monarch T2  £56.70 like stoop says T2 you have to go to the drop off point to get your car its less than 5 minutes walk, at T1 there was (last time I went) special drop of bays for meet and greet right out side the terminal doors.
Make sure you ring 20 minutes before because the last time we used them there was no record of us booking ( a mix up between purple parking and eazypark) I always use meet and greet and if you book a good few months in advance you can get a good deal.
its a lot better than stood around at 2 in the morning waiting for a minibus
